Proceed as follows:

1. Before cleaning: Switch off the

appliance.

2. Pull out mains plug or switch off fuse.
3. Take out the frozen food and store

in a cool location. Place the ice pack

(if enclosed) on the food.

4. Wait until the layer of frost has thawed.
5. Clean the appliance with a soft cloth,

lukewarm water and a little pH neutral

washing-up liquid. The rinsing water

must not run into the light.

6. Wipe the door seal with clear water

only and then wipe dry thoroughly.

7. After cleaning reconnect and switch

the appliance back on.

8. Put the frozen food back into

the appliance.

Cleaning the ice maker

Clean the ice maker regularly. This will

prevent ice cubes, which were made

quite a long time ago, from shrinking,

having a stale taste or sticking together.
1. Take out the ice maker. Fig. &
2. Remove and empty the storage

container.

3. Remove cover from the ice maker.
4. Clean all parts of the ice maker with

warm water.

5. Leave parts to dry completely.
6. Assemble ice maker and insert.

Tips for saving energy

Install the appliance in a dry, well

ventilated room! The appliance should

not be installed in direct sunlight

or near a heat source (e.g. radiator,

cooker).
If required, use an insulating plate.

Do not block the ventilation openings

in the appliance.

Allow warm food and drinks to cool

down before placing in the appliance.

Thaw frozen food in the refrigerator

compartment and use the low

temperature of the frozen food to cool

refrigerated food.

Open the appliance as briefly as

possible.

Ensure that the freezer compartment

door is always closed properly.

To avoid increased power

consumption, occasionally clean the

back of the appliance.

If available:

Fit wall spacers to obtain the indicated

energy rating of the appliance (see

Installation instructions). A reduced

wall gap will not restrict the function

of the appliance. The energy rating

may then increase slightly.

The arrangement of the fittings does

not affect the energy rating of the

appliance.
